in a few well-chosen words—said of a short and effective utterance:
- He managed to say in a few well-chosen words what others might not convey in a half-hour speech.
in a few words—
1. said of smth. stated very briefly:
- In a few words Captain Schley gave me an inkling of his plans.
2. in short; by way of summary:
- In a few words, they believe that individual freedom is the fundamental value that must underlie all social relations.
